You can download all updates for office :
Open control panel then programs & futures, in the left pane tick View Installed updates.
You will see a detailed page of updates like this:

From this list you can pick any KB relating to your needs then visiting the MS download center:

Download: Update for Microsoft Office 2007 suites (KB2596789) - Microsoft Download Center - Download Details
and searching for the KB and downloading-it then copying all downloaded KB's to a folder of your choice
